Mauvin reacts calls Sudin as a political joker

Ridicules him for being an ‘opportunist’

VASCO: Dabolim MLA Mauvin Godinho Wednesday used choicest words to describe PWD Minister Sudin Dhavlikar – a political joker.
Blasting Sudin’s present political posturing, Mauvin ridiculed the minister for using MGP as a trump card to form governments by aligning either with the Congress or the BJP as situations warrant.
He said that Sudin’s present political posturing is meant only for bargaining more seats from BJP.
Mauvin also reiterated that he would contest from Dabolim assembly seat on a BJP ticket. 
He was addressing newsmen in Vasco to convey his views on the statement made by Sudin that he would demand the Dabolim seat for MGP during the seat sharing talks with the BJP.
“One should realise that it is election season; with hardly four or five months to go for elections, all sort of political posturing will come up.  People will make all sorts of statements including false claims to gain space and to increase attraction to try and get more seats especially if you are an alliance partner,” Mauvin said.
“With regards to the MGP leader’s statement, I don’t find anything new as he (Sudin) has been speaking about Dabolim and then Bicholim and even Shrioda from where the sitting BJP was elected. As far as Dabolim is concerned, it is something between BJP and me. I have constantly maintained that I will contest on a BJP ticket. Therefore, to earn my confidence, the BJP appointed me as SGPDA chairman. This just shows that BJP really cares for me,” Mauvin claimed.  
Explaining his hold over Dabolim, Mauvin said, “When I have managed to bring in development worth Rs 500 crore under BJP government in Dabolim, how somebody can just think of coming in and parking himself as candidate and trying to even attempt to win against me when they are in coalition.” 
“I think that Sudin fails to realise that he is a junior partner in the BJP government, still the BJP gave him two ministerial berths. He also tactfully made his brother a minister, when another MGP MLA Lavu Mamlatdar was available. This shows to what extend he loves Goa. People are the best judges,” Mauvin mocked.
Calling Sudin’s statement as political posturing, Godhino said that the posturing this time is strong, since he thinks that “this is his best chance to make BJP weak and to encourage elements like BBSM and still enjoy power with BJP. His game plan is very clear: he does not want the BJP to get its own majority so that his relevance increases”.
The Dabolim MLA also challenged Sudin to prove he (Mauvin) changed his party on numerous occasions. “It is true that in the past I had initiated revolt against Congress; and after some time I was again in Congress. Now, once I joined the BJP. This is the first time I am changing my party.”
Advising Sudin to get his facts correct, Mauvin mocked him saying, “He should rather understand the facts that he was the one who first supported the Congress and then the BJP, like a political joker in pack of cards.” 
He claimed that he had already complained to BJP leaders after Suding made personal remarks on him and about the Dabolim seat. 
“I have complained to the BJP leaders and they have informed me that Sudin has been daydreaming,” Mauvin said.
